What It's Like Working as Call Centre Customer Service Representative in Vulcania
Working as a Call Centre Customer Service Representative in Vulcania in 2026 means being part of a bustling industrial hub. During the day, Vulcania is alive with trucks and factory activity, but it empties out quickly after 5 PM. Most workers commute from surrounding areas like Tsakane, KwaThema, and Springs, relying heavily on the Brakpan Taxi Rank. Demand for customer service roles here is stable, driven by the consistent needs of the FMCG packaging, food processing, and plastics industries. The work culture in Vulcania's call centres is generally fast-paced and team-oriented, focusing on efficient problem-solving for industrial clients. While the area is safe during the day, workers need to be mindful of personal safety after dark, especially on less-trafficked industrial roads. It’s a place where hard work is valued, and opportunities for growth within these stable sectors are real.

Commuting to Vulcania is primarily by taxi. The main hub is Brakpan Taxi Rank (Wenden Avenue). From Tsakane, expect R16–R20 and 20–30 min; from KwaThema, R18–R22 and 25–35 min; and from Springs CBD, R15–R18 and 15–20 min. Always allow extra time for early shifts. While Brakpan has a train station, taxis are generally more direct for reaching the industrial areas of Vulcania.
From Brakpan Taxi Rank on Wenden Avenue, you'll typically take a local taxi directly into Vulcania Industrial. Key employment nodes like Corruseal on Lemmer Road, Plastics Manufacturers on Vlakfontein Road, and various Food Processing Plants along 12th Road are easily accessible. Taxis will drop you close to the factory gates.

Working Hours
Call Centre Customer Service Representative roles in Vulcania typically involve 8-hour shifts, often rotating between early mornings and late afternoons. You'll usually work Monday to Friday, with some employers requiring weekend shifts on a rotational basis to cover industrial operating hours. Expect rosters designed to ensure continuous customer support.
Salary Range
R4,800 – R6,000 per month
In Vulcania, a Call Centre Customer Service Representative can expect to earn between R4,800 and R6,000 per month, based on ShiftMate placement data. This range is influenced by the specific industry (e.g., food processing might differ from plastics manufacturing), the size of the employer, and your prior experience. Entry-level positions usually start closer to the national minimum wage, which is R28.79 per hour in 2026, while experienced agents can command higher rates.
Vulcania's average for this role, R4,800–R6,000/mo, is competitive for the area. In central Ekurhuleni (e.g., Kempton Park), salaries might reach R5,500–R7,000. Nationally, entry-level call centre roles typically range from R6,000–R8,500.

Safety Tips for Vulcania
Vulcania's industrial streets empty quickly after 17:00. Workers should avoid walking alone along Lemmer Road and Ergo Road at night due to opportunistic crime. For late shifts, it's safest to stick to employer shuttles or pre-arranged local taxis to ensure your safety.

Job Market in Vulcania
Vulcania's economy is strongly driven by Plastics Manufacturing, Food Processing, and Packaging, thanks to its strategic location near the N17 highway. This creates consistent, year-round demand for Call Centre Customer Service Representatives who handle client orders, logistics, and queries for these stable, mid-sized firms, ensuring job security in the area.

Where to Eat Near Work
For a budget-friendly lunch in Vulcania, look for the local food caravans parked along Lemmer Road. They serve hearty kotas for R25–R35 and generous plates of pap, spinach, and chicken for around R40. Remember to bring cash, as card machines are rarely available at these mobile vendors.
